===MY REVIEW OF GSN'S "BIG SATURDAY NIGHT"===

20Q:  I found this actually enjoyable, and it was executed a lot better than I thought it would have been.  Hal Sparks as "Mr. Q" had some good one-liners and comebacks.  Perhaps change the name of the computer from "Mr. Q", but to what, I'm not sure.  $25,000 and an HDTV is pretty nice for GSN, and it's good that they're breaking away from the $5,000 prize.

The Money List: Excellent show, really well-executed.  Fred Roggin is quite good as a serious host.  My one gripe is a lack of sound effect, both positive and negative, for the result of an answer being given for the final list, or any list for that matter.  $50,000 as a top prize, PER PLAY, with the post-S20 Jeopardy! champions rule in place, means a lot of money can be won.

BIG Saturday Night: Really, the less said about this, the better.  Keegan Michael Keys was passable at best.  Blonde #318420370013D(R) was just there, and Ross the Intern brings me to a quote from one of my favourite TV shows;
